Simplify SessionContext
-----------------------

                 Key: OAK-29
                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OAK-29
             Project: Jackrabbit Oak
          Issue Type: Improvement
            Reporter: angela


the current way to implement a SessionContext is IMO over-engineered.
a simple thing like a container used to pass around stuff associated
with a session shouldn't cause headache such as the current implementation
does using a derived interface and the original not even being used.

while we are at this:
jukka once suggested to use an adapter class in order not to expose
the sessionImpl altogether on the JCR level. that might be a next step to go.
